Leadership Review Briefing — Licensing Dispute

Heads of department should be aware that Corvane Systems has challenged our use of the Ashfell rendering module under the 2021 agreement, asserting the sublicense excludes embedded deployments. Counsel believes our position is defensible but recommends preparing a fallback integration using the in-house Lanternet engine. Negotiations resume next week under Priya Maltrend's lead. Please restrict discussion to this group, as the matter connects to the plans summarized below.

board note of kadug-tawig: Only 5 of the 100 pilot accounts renewed Oliath, so a churn review is set for April 15.

## Who to ping: slow autocomplete index

If the Birchline autocomplete index is lagging (suggestions taking >400ms, or stale entries showing up), it's almost always the nightly rebuild falling behind. Don't restart the indexer yourself — that makes the backlog worse. The owning team is Typeahead Guild; Priya runs point this quarter and usually replies fast during the eng sync window. For anything index-related, drop a note to the guild inbox below.

billing contact of bawep-fawif = fenath_zorael@nelvrocorp.corp

### Restarting SquatSentry

SquatSentry scans the Pellworth registry mirror for typo-squatting package names every fifteen minutes. If the scanner wedges, stop the worker, clear the pending-scan table, and restart via the supervisor. Verify the first post-restart cycle completes under two minutes. The restarted process must come up with exactly these configuration values.

config for kahag-tafop:
WENWYN_PIN=7412
WENWYN_TENANT=fenion
WENWYN_METRICS_HOST=metrics.wenwyn.zemvarnet.local
WENWYN_SEAL=seal_cafee3b9
WENWYN_STANDBY_TEAM=praox

Onboarding — Log Compaction in the Fennwick Queue

Welcome aboard. The Fennwick message queue uses key-based log compaction: for each key, only the latest record survives a compaction pass, so never rely on historical values downstream. Compaction runs nightly and is throttled during business hours to protect consumer latency. The compaction controller requires elevated access before you can adjust retention thresholds. When the controller prompts you, enter the recovery passphrase shown immediately below this paragraph.

unlock words, bawef-kahap: sorax-sorir-quenys-aldok